Top Strategies for Building Your Online Reputation

Your online reputation is crucial in today’s digital landscape. Whether you’re an entrepreneur, freelancer, or business owner, what people find about you online directly impacts your success. Here’s how to take control of your digital presence.

Start with Google Yourself

Before implementing any strategy, search your name on Google. See what appears in the first few results. This gives you a baseline understanding of your current online reputation and helps identify areas that need improvement.

Create Quality Content

The best way to dominate search results is by creating valuable, original content. Start a blog, launch a YouTube channel, or build a professional website. Quality content establishes authority and pushes down negative results automatically.

Leverage Social Media Strategically

Maintain active profiles on relevant platforms. Consistency across social channels improves your visibility and gives you control over your narrative. Engage authentically with your audience and share accomplishments.

Monitor Reviews and Feedback

Regularly check review sites and social platforms for mentions of your name or business. Respond professionally to both positive and negative feedback. This shows you care about your reputation and are willing to address concerns.

Build Authentic Relationships

Use Professional Directories

List yourself on relevant directories and platforms. This improves credibility and provides additional touchpoints for people researching you online.

Be Patient and Consistent

Building a strong online reputation takes time. Stay consistent with your efforts, and results will follow naturally. Focus on creating value, and your digital footprint will reflect your best self.
